  1. Direct Tax ·ITAT Delhi · 18 Sep 2019
    In India Singapore DTAA, preparatory or auxiliary character, as used in para 7 of Article 5 of India-Singapore DTAA is ejusdem generis to the other terms used therein which means that similar activities which have preparatory or auxiliary character has to be read as business solely used for the purpose of advertising, for the supply of information, for scientific research or for similar activities.

    Hitachi High Technologies Singapore Pte Ltd Vs The Dy. C.I.T

    (2019) TaxCorp(LJ) 20114 (ITAT-DELHI)

  4. Direct Tax ·ITAT Delhi · 18 Sep 2019
    In this case, since there was a Family Settlement between the assessee and three brothers and they have acted upon Family Settlement Deed and distributed various properties among themselves and necessary rights and title are transferred in favour of each brother would show that parties have entered into genuine transaction.

    SHRI GOVIND KUMAR KHEMKA VERSUS THE ACIT, CIRCLE-47 (1) , NEW DELHI.

    (2019) TaxCorp(LJ) 20111 (ITAT-DELHI) · https://taxcorp.in/FileOpenDT.aspx?ID=77796&Category=ITAT&CategoryType=Zip

  5. Direct Tax ·Karnataka High Court · 18 Sep 2019
    The second proviso to Section 40 (a) (ia) of the Act is declaratory and curative in nature and has retrospective effect from 1st April 2005, merits acceptance. No substantial question of law arises.

    THE COMMISSIONER OF INCOME TAX BELAGAUM, THE ASSISTANT COMMISSIONER OF INCOME TAX CIRCLE-I, BIJAPUR VERSUS SHRI S.M. ANAND

    (2019) TaxCorp(LJ) 20110 (HC-KARNATAKA) · https://taxcorp.in/FileOpenDT.aspx?ID=79925&Category=Judgment&CategoryType=Zip

  7. Direct Tax ·Delhi High Court · 18 Sep 2019
    The show-cause notice issued on 21st June 2019, is under Section 26(1) of the Benami Act and not under Section 26 (3). The reasons for this are not far to seek. The scheme of the Benami Act, under Section 5, provides for confiscation of any property which is subject matter of a benami transaction, by the Central Government. An Adjudicating Authority is appointed under Section 7.

    INITIATING OFFICER, ACIT BENAMI PROHIBITION VERSUS APPELLATE TRIBUNAL UNDER THE PROHIBITION OF BENAMI PROPERTY TRANSACTIONS ACT, 1988 & ORS.

    (2019) TaxCorp(LJ) 20108 (HC-DELHI) · https://taxcorp.in/FileOpenDT.aspx?ID=79936&Category=Judgment&CategoryType=Zip

  8. Direct Tax ·Supreme Court · 18 Sep 2019
    So far as supporting manufacturers are concerned, under Section 80HHC(1A), where any Export House or Trading House has issued a certificate that the supporting manufacturer has, in fact, supplied such goods or merchandise for export, they shall also be allowed a deduction to the extent of profits referred to derived by the assessee from the sale of goods or merchandise to the Export House or Trading House.

    COMMISSIONER OF INCOME TAX, KARNAL (HARYANA) VERSUS M/S CARPET INDIA

    (2019) TaxCorp(LJ) 20107 (SC) · https://taxcorp.in/FileOpenDT.aspx?ID=79937&Category=Judgment&CategoryType=Zip

  9. Direct Tax ·ITAT Kolkata · 17 Sep 2019
    Once an order u/s 127(2) was passed unconditionally transferring the jurisdiction over the appellant's case to the charge of ACIT, Ranchi then by virtue of such an order, the jurisdiction enjoyed by ACIT at New Delhi in terms of Section 124 read with Section 120(1) & (2) stood abrogated. As of June, 2016 (when the notice u/s 143(2) was issued), the jurisdiction of the assessee was vested with AO, Ranchi and not AO, Delhi and since no valid notice was issued by AO, Ranchi, Sec. 127(4) cannot be applied.

    Rungta Irrigation Limited Vs Assistant Commissioner of Income-tax

    (2019) TaxCorp(LJ) 20106 (ITAT-KOLKATA) · Section 127

  10. Direct Tax ·ITAT Pune · 17 Sep 2019
    The plot of land for which permission for construction could be granted in future (though not granted on the valuation date) are urban lands to be included in the net wealth of the assesse.

    Rajendra M. Dev. & Build. Pvt. Ltd. Vs The Asst. Commissioner of Wealth Tax

    (2019) TaxCorp(LJ) 20105 (ITAT-PUNE)

  12. Direct Tax ·ITAT Agra · 17 Sep 2019
    The word manufacture has been defined u/s 2(29BA) in the present appeal in case of trading goods, the purchased material is Deshee Ghee and Skimmed Milk and the material sold is also Deshee Ghee and Skimmed Milk. The only difference is that before selling, guthaie from Deshee Ghee and moisture from Skimmed Milk has been removed and they are packed in pouches and tins having brand name of company. No other processing done on trading goods before theirs sale has been explained.

    M/S BHOLE BABA MILK FOOD INDUSTRIES, DHOLPUR P. LTD. VERSUS JCIT, RANGE-4, AGRA

    (2019) TaxCorp(LJ) 20103 (ITAT-AGRA) · https://taxcorp.in/FileOpenDT.aspx?ID=77761&Category=ITAT&CategoryType=Zip

  14. Direct Tax ·ITAT Delhi · 17 Sep 2019
    Disallowance under this section is made in respect of the expenses incurred or payments made which are not deductible. This section has no application to income aspect of the assessee. As the AO has made disallowance u/s 40A(2)(b) in respect of income which the assessee in his opinion ought to have earned rather than certain expenses incurred, the provisions of this section are not attracted. Uphold the impugned order on this score deleting the disallowance.

    KEC-PLR-KPIPL-JV VERSUS ITO, WARD-2 (3) , GURUGRAM.

    (2019) TaxCorp(LJ) 20101 (ITAT-DELHI) · https://taxcorp.in/FileOpenDT.aspx?ID=77768&Category=ITAT&CategoryType=Zip

  15. Direct Tax ·ITAT Chandigarh · 17 Sep 2019
    If we go strictly by the provisions of the Act, since the BCCI in its books of accounts has booked the payments to the State Associations as expenditure, it is thus payment out of its gross receipts and not out of income and thus it should not qualify as application of income. However, as most of the charitable institutes do, the expenditure is generally booked as application of income e.g. educational institutions claiming charitable status, generally claim the salary to teachers as application of income whereas in the books of accounts, the same is treated as expenditure and hence under the circumstances, in our view, the claim of the BCCI in this respect is not an exception. In view of this, the alternate plea of the BCCI is not opposite or destructive to its primary plea. However, the question that whether the expenditure can be considered as application of income for the purpose of claiming exemption as per the provisions of section 11 of the Act is left open to be decided in appropriate case.

    PUNJAB CRICKET ASSOCIATION VERSUS THE ACIT, CIRCLE 6 (1) , MOHALI

    (2019) TaxCorp(LJ) 20100 (ITAT-CHANDIGARH) · https://taxcorp.in/FileOpenDT.aspx?ID=77771&Category=ITAT&CategoryType=Zip

  17. Direct Tax ·Karnataka High Court · 16 Sep 2019
    Where a law is enacted for the benefit of community as a whole, even in the absence of a provision the statute may be held to be retrospective in nature. The doctrine of fairness is a relevant factor to construe a statute conferring a benefit, in the context of it to be given a retrospective operation. Considering the principle of fairness as elucidated by SC, we are unable to subscribe to the view of Hon'ble Kerala High Court in the decision referred to.

    S. M Anand Vs The ACIT

    (2019) TaxCorp(LJ) 20098 (HC-KARNATAKA)

  18. Direct Tax ·ITAT Mumbai · 16 Sep 2019
    Indian AE (VGSIPL) of assessee (Audi AG, a German Co.) does not constitute its PE in India in terms of Article 5 of the India- Germany DTAA for AYs 2009-10 and 2010-11. Since, VGSIPL is an independent and separate entity which is not acting on behalf of assessee.

    Audi AG Vs ADIT

    (2019) TaxCorp(LJ) 20097 (ITAT-MUMBAI)

  20. Direct Tax ·ITAT Bangalore · 16 Sep 2019
    Prior to 1/7/2016, Form No.3CL had no legal sanctity. It was further held that, only w.e.f 1/7/2016, in view of the amendment made to Rule 6(7A((b) of the Income-tax Act Rules, the quantification of weighted deduction allowable u/s 35(2AB) of the Act has to be based on From No.3CL and hence the said form has obtained significance.

    M/S PARK CONTROL AND COMMUNICATIONS PVT. LTD. VERSUS THE DY. COMMISSIONER OF INCOME-TAX CIRCLE-5 (1) (2), BENGALURU.

    (2019) TaxCorp(LJ) 20095 (ITAT-BANGALORE) · https://taxcorp.in/FileOpenDT.aspx?ID=77709&Category=ITAT&CategoryType=Zip
